    History of Mexican Women Singers

    The history of Mexican women singers dates back to the early 20th century when female artists began to gain recognition in the music industry. These pioneers laid the foundation for future generations by challenging societal norms and showcasing their talent on a global scale.

    Traditional Mexican music, such as mariachi and ranchera, provided a platform for women to express themselves through song. Over time, these artists expanded their repertoire to include various genres, allowing them to reach wider audiences and achieve international acclaim.

    Lila Downs is a Mexican-American singer-songwriter known for her fusion of traditional Mexican music with contemporary styles. Her powerful voice and cultural authenticity have earned her a dedicated following and numerous awards.
